My friends 88 Plymouth Grand Fury cuts off after a while and has to wait 2 or 3 minutes before it cranks back up. I replaced the Ballastor and cleaned the carb with carbcleaner. The car never stalls or runs groggy. It just cuts off. Any ideas what this might be? Fuel filter maybe but that would make it stall etc on take offs? Fuel Pump?

318 engine

Posted By: RapidRobert

Re: Car Cuts off - 03/10/10 11:27 PM

ecu/coil/dist pickup. let it idle until it acts up then take the wire off of the coil negative primary terminal and (w ign "on") w a jumper wire jump the terminal (not the wire) to ground repeatedly like Morse Code and see if the coil secondary will kick up a spark & if so do you have another spare dist that you can plug in & spin it by hand (ign on) & also see if it will produce a spark. In the meantime check the reluctor gap and want no more than .008" at the widest point and no less than ~.006 at the closest checked w a brass gauge and different reluctor vanes portrude out further (just slightly though) but the vac adv changes clearances quite a bit but K.I.S.S. you'll probably see something apparent well before this. The dist has to trigger the ECU then the ECU grounds the coil primary. Holler when you discover it.

Posted By: RapidRobert

Re: Car Cuts off - 04/29/10 02:48 AM

It can crank over OK but still have an ign prob that wont let it start as those are seperate circuits and any of those items: coil/ecu/pickup can (& regularly do) act up when hot. If you have a spare dist in your stash (nobody has just one ) plug it in and twirl the shaft by hand (key on) & see if the dist end of the coil to dist wire held 1/4" from ground will spark and do this in seconds after it's good and hot and wont start. Same w a spare ECU, take off the pentastar connector and plug it into a known good ecu and w a jumper wire w alligator clips on each end ground the case & let it hang or sit there and see if it will now start again ASAP when it wont restart when hot.
